Saltar al contenido

Ejemplo de Base de Datos Relacional en MySQL

12 de mayo de 2024

¿Alguna vez te has preguntado cómo funcionan las bases de datos relacionales en MySQL? En este artículo, te mostraremos un ejemplo práctico para que puedas comprender mejor este concepto fundamental en el mundo de la tecnología.

¿Qué es una Base de Datos Relacional?

Antes de sumergirnos en el ejemplo concreto en MySQL, es importante entender qué es una base de datos relacional. En pocas palabras, se trata de un tipo de base de datos que organiza la información en tablas relacionadas entre sí a través de claves primarias y foráneas.

Ejemplo Práctico en MySQL

Imaginemos que tenemos una empresa que necesita gestionar la información de sus empleados. Para ello, creamos una base de datos en MySQL con dos tablas: una para los empleados y otra para los departamentos.

Tabla de Empleados

En la tabla de empleados, podemos incluir campos como el ID del empleado, nombre, apellido, cargo y departamento al que pertenece. La clave primaria sería el ID del empleado.

Tabla de Departamentos

En la tabla de departamentos, tendríamos campos como ID del departamento y nombre del departamento. Aquí, la clave primaria sería el ID del departamento.

Ahora, para establecer la relación entre ambas tablas, podríamos agregar un campo en la tabla de empleados que haga referencia al ID del departamento al que pertenecen. De esta manera, podemos vincular cada empleado con su respectivo departamento.

Beneficios de las Bases de Datos Relacionales

Las bases de datos relacionales ofrecen numerosos beneficios, como la integridad de los datos, la facilidad de realizar consultas complejas y la escalabilidad del sistema. Además, permiten mantener una estructura organizada y coherente de la información.

En resumen, las bases de datos relacionales en MySQL son una herramienta poderosa para gestionar eficientemente la información en entornos empresariales y proyectos de desarrollo de software.

Esperamos que este ejemplo práctico te haya ayudado a comprender mejor cómo funcionan las bases de datos relacionales en MySQL. ¡Sigue explorando y experimentando con este fascinante mundo de la tecnología!